The typical American commute has been getting longer each year since 2010. The average one-way commute in Pinckneyville takes 24.7 minutes. That's shorter than the US average of 26.4 minutes.

How people in Pinckneyville get to work:
- 82.3% drive their own car alone
- 13.5% carpool with others
- 1.5% work from home
- 0.0% take mass transit
